Letters  to remove 5 risky  buildings , illegal structures from  Ctg Court Hills

C T Online Desk:  The cabinet department has given instructions to remove 5 risky  buildings and illegal structures of the District Bar Association from court hill.

On Monday (July 18), a letter signed by Saiful Islam Bhuiyan, Deputy Secretary of the Cabinet Department, was issued to the Secretary, Law and Justice Department and instructed to inform the Cabinet Department of the implementation progress by taking appropriate measures as per the said directive.

According to the circular, Chittagong Divisional Commissioner’s office, District Commissioner’s office, learned district and session judge’s courts are located in the center of Chittagong district city on 11.72 acres of hill   land called Parir Pahar number 1 Khas Khatiyan. At present, the office of the Divisional Commissioner and the office of the Deputy Commissioner are located in a two-storied building built in 1892-94 on the model of the Writers’ Building in Calcutta. Also, 71 courts of the Judiciary are housed here in 3 multi-storied buildings constructed recently. During the time of the then military dictator Ziaur Rahman, in 1977, the Chittagong District Lawyers Association took a lease of only 12.90 acres of land, showing thumbs up to all relevant laws and regulations of the country, and forcibly occupied 1.79 acres of government land in the last 20 years. 5 risky  illegal multi-storied buildings with a maximum of 11/12 floors have been built one after the another. Around these buildings, more than two hundred illegal structures have been built. At present, due to unplanned and excessive illegal constructions in Pari Hill, serious dangerous situations have arisen including landslides,, fire hazards, security hazards. In view of this, in the light of the second party’s fortnightly confidential report of August 2021, the Prime Minister directed the Ministry of Law, Justice and Parliamentary Affairs to take necessary measures to evacuate all illegal structures including the risky  buildings of lawyers in Parir Pahar and to ensure that no more structures are to be  built in Parir Pahar.

Disregarding these instructions, the District Bar Association arbitrarily cut trees and laid the foundation stone of a multi-storied building without complete approval. Recently, Chittagong District Lawyers’ Association ignored the objections and obstacles of Chittagong WASA and the district administration and installed a deep tube well in this Parir Hill of sandy soil.

Fire Service and Civil Defense and Department of Environment have opined in their reports that all these buildings of the lawyer association are very dangerous.
